"计算机体系结构期末复习资料" 计算机体系结构是计算机科学中的一门重要课程,它涉及到计算机系统的设计、实现和优化。本文档旨在提供一份计算机体系结构的期末复习资料,涵盖了计算机体系结构的基本概念、冯诺伊曼结构、CPU、存储器、输入/输出系统、总线、寄存器、算术逻辑单元、指令系统、寻址方式、流水线等方面的知识点。 一、计算机体系结构基本概念 计算机体系结构可以分为三个组成部分:处理器、储存器和IO设备。处理器是计算机的核心组件,负责执行指令和处理数据。储存器是计算机中用来存储数据和程序的组件。IO设备是计算机与外部世界交互的接口。 二、冯诺伊曼结构 冯诺伊曼结构是一种计算机体系结构的基本模型,由中央处理器、控制单元、算术逻辑单元、寄存器、程序计数器和IO设备组成。该结构具有存储系统,可以存储计算机系统之间的指令,采用单储存空间,使用单一数据和地址总线,指令与取操作数通过一条总线分时进行。 三、CPU 和寄存器 CPU(中央处理器)是计算机的核心组件,负责提取程序指令,并对指令进行译码,然后按程序规定的顺序对正确的数据执行各种操作。寄存器是存储二进制数据的硬件设备,位于处理器内部,存储信息的,数值移位的,数值比较的,变址的,控制程序循环的。 四、存储器 存储器是计算机中用来存储数据和程序的组件。存储器可以分为RAM和ROM两种。RAM(Random Access Memory)是一种可以随机访问的存储器。ROM(Read-Only Memory)是一种只能读取的存储器。 五、总线 总线是一组导电线路的组合,作为共享和公用的数据通道将系统内的各个子系统连接到一起。总线可以分为数据总线、控制总线和地址总线。数据总线用于数据传递,控制总线用于指示哪个设备允许使用总线,以及使用总线的目的,也传递有关总线请求,中断和时钟同步信号的响应信号。地址总线用于指出数据读写的位置。 六、算术逻辑单元和指令系统 算术逻辑单元(Arithmetic Logic Unit,ALU)是在程序执行过程中用于进行逻辑运算和算术运算的模块。指令系统是计算机体系结构中的一种基本组件,用于定义计算机可以执行的指令。指令系统可以分为RISC(Reduced Instruction Set Computing)和CISC(Complex Instruction Set Computing)两种。 七、寻址方式 寻址方式是计算机体系结构中的一种重要概念,用于定义计算机如何访问存储器中的数据。常见的寻址方式有立即寻址、直接寻址、寄存器寻址、间接寻址、变址寻址和基址寻址等。 八、流水线 流水线是一种计算机体系结构中的优化技术,用于提高计算机的执行速度。流水线可以将计算机的执行过程分解成多个阶段,每个阶段都可以并行执行,从而提高计算机的执行速度。 本文档旨在为计算机体系结构的学习者提供一份详细的复习资料,涵盖了计算机体系结构的基本概念、冯诺伊曼结构、CPU、存储器、输入/输出系统、总线、寄存器、算术逻辑单元、指令系统、寻址方式、流水线等方面的知识点。
剩余9页未读,继续阅读
- 粉丝: 0
- 资源: 19
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助